So I had a chance to travel a short hop on 220033 tonight and I have to say, it’s not bad.

Firstly the positives: The interior, despite the copious amount of Grey and the time of evening, felt rather bright and rather smart. The vestibules are a whole level of brightness compared to the original VXC. The seats felt fine for the distance and I would be comfortable travelling further on them. The tables initially felt a little high but actually I quite liked that if I’m honest. I did like the nod to Birmingham and the library inspired end wall pattern. I’m also not bothered by the colour change on the exterior either.

Secondly the less positives: I found the interior finish to be a mixed affair. A few of the sticky bits (vinyls), walls and ceilings were showing either scratches from daily use or poor prep with sticky tape still on the lights, a ceiling panel which had been rubbed down but perhaps missed painting, an advert which had been perhaps accidentally pushed in, the lighting tubes I note still seem to be a mix of old and new, and the PA system still hasn’t been replaced - I’m surprised that even new TrainFX LED screens or TV style LCD screens haven’t been added.

I did notice passenger counting has been added above the doors too.

All in all, not bad at all and a welcome refurbishment for the fleet, but I feel there are areas where both XC and Alstom could do better with.
